In addition, there is a recent appeal to the Supreme Court in a case called Capitol Records, Inc. v Vimeo LLC where record companies essentially raise the opposite argument – contending that the fact that pre-1972 recordings are covered by state law means that they should be excluded from coverage under Section 512 safe harbor for user-generated content (see our articles here and here about the safe harbor). Just a few days ago, the Southern District of New York rejected video-sharing service Vimeo's attempt to use the DMCA's safe harbor to dismiss before trial Capitol Records' copyright lawsuit over user-generated videos. [read post]
